Sexual Practices and the Medieval Church
Analysing the Christian assumptions about sexuality, this book chronicles the early institutionalisation of these assumptions, and explores the theological debate of the meaning of marriage and the role of sex in marriage. It concludes with an overview of late medieval sex practices as seen in the literature of the period and demographic studies.

How Families Still Matter
A Longitudinal Study of Youth in Two GenerationsThis book casts doubt on much of the common wisdom about family decline during the last decades of the twentieth century. It finds that parents are no less important in shaping the careers and achievements of youth than they were a generation ago, despite divorce and working mothers.
